The ongoing expansion of the Konya Organized Industrial Zone is projected to generate 15,000 new employment opportunities.
Mustafa Büyükeğen, President of the Konya Chamber of Industry and the Konya Organized Industrial Zone, stated in a written announcement regarding the "KOS 6th Phase Expansion Area" that the investment will bring new factories to the region.
Mustafa Büyükeğen noted that preliminary allocations have been completed for 258 parcels in the 6th phase of the Konya Organized Industrial Zone (KOS), while procedures for 18 parcels are still ongoing. He continued as follows:
"As the Konya Organized Industrial Zone Directorate, we are continuing our infrastructure investments in the region without interruption. At this point, we have made significant progress in wastewater, drinking water, and road infrastructure. Our work on construction site electricity has also reached 50% completion. In the 6th Phase Expansion Area, we aim to complete the preliminary allocations and move on to permanent allocations within this year. Under current conditions, we plan to invest over 10 billion Turkish lira in the region’s industrial infrastructure. This includes a wide range of investments, from electricity and natural gas to fiber infrastructure and environmental irrigation systems."
